URGENT UPDATE DUE TO COVID-19

For all of us at CUPE Local 5441 our number one priority is the health and safety of our membership. As the situation with the COVID-19 outbreak continues to plague our province, and as recommendations exist encouraging the limiting of large gatherings in an attempt to help stop or slow the spread of infection, the RPN regional mini conference on April 15th, 2020 has been postponed.
Please note an update to our General Membership Meeting on Wednesday, March 18th, 2020 at the Bond Hotel 4pm-6pm.  If we reach a total of 250+members at this meeting we will be cancelling it as per current Government restrictions regarding large gatherings.
As an Executive we will continue to monitor the situation and should there be any changes to the March 18th GMM,
we will communicate this as soon as possible.
We want to thank all of you for your continued dedication and hard work in keeping our hospitals safe places to be.  Please continue to make every effort to practice a high standard of hand hygiene and avoid any unnecessary personal contact with others (example: handshaking, hugging). 
For COVID-19 updates please visit the intranet at your Hospital to get the latest information.
NEW: please allow extra time to come to work on Monday March 16th, 2020, active screening is going to start at these 3 locations for all visitors, staff, patients, residents.

Transfer of Jurisdiction Agreement between Local 5441 Unity Health Toronto & Spiritual Care Practitioners, Unity Health Toronto:

BE IT RESOLVED that upon approval from CUPE National Office, Local 5441 Unity Health Toronto agrees to receive the transfer of jurisdiction of the Spiritual Care Practitioners of Unity Health Toronto according to the terms and conditions outlined herein: a) That upon approval from the Secretary-Treasurer of CUPE National, the new Local Union number would be CUPE Local 5441.02 (or as assigned by CUPE National).
b) That in order for the members of the Spiritual Care Practitioners to have representation on the Local 5441 Executive, in accordance with the Local 5441 Interim Structure Document, a Unit Vice-President of the Spiritual Care Practitioners will be elected as soon as possible upon approval of the transfer of jurisdiction.
c) That once approval has been received from the CUPE National Secretary-Treasurer for the transfer of jurisdiction, Union dues will begin to be deducted at the CUPE Local 5441 rate of 1.7% of regular wages and be remitted to CUPE Local 5441.
d) That the existing rules and practices shall continue for each of the Locals/Unit until a By-Law Committee (as constituted by Local 5441’s Interim Structure Document) has drafted by-laws which are approved by the general membership of the new Local 5441 in accordance with the National Constitution. Such by-laws shall be completed no later than the May 2020 membership meeting.
